A Deep Dive Into “opening

Meaning

  • [Verb]
  • present participle and gerund of open
  • [Adjective]
  • Pertaining to the start or beginning of a series of events.
  • (cricket) Of the first period of play, usually up to the fall of the first wicket.
  • (cricket) Of the batsman who opens the innings or of a bowler who opens the attack.
  • [Noun]
  • An act or instance of making or becoming open.
  • A gap permitting passage through.
  • An act or instance of beginning.
  • Something that is a beginning.
  • A vacant position, especially in an array.
  • An opportunity, as in a competitive activity.
  • (mathematics) In mathematical morphology, the dilation of the erosion of a set.
